Abstract

See full text

A game machine operation device wherein a first grip section and a second grip section have their outer sides curved into the shape of an arc, with the curved surfaces serving as guide sections along which the operator can move his palms. Therefore, the operator is capable of placing his hands or fingers used for operating the device in a comfortable position on the first and second grip sections and freely move his hands or fingers along the curved surfaces. In conventional game machine operation devices, the grip sections are formed so as to extend vertically downward, which prevents the operator from changing the position of his hands, depending on his hand size, so that an operator with large hands cannot operate the operation device easily, causing him to get tired hands or fingers.
